After Karbala disaster, at Shaam (a place), someone asked Imam Sajjad (AS) : "Who won the battle?". He intended to prove that Yazid won the battle and you were murdered and captured. Imam Sajjad (AS) responded him beautifully: "If you are seeking to know who won the battle, you shall wait until Azan time; then it will be clear who won. Pay attention to Azan. Will the name of Yazid and Muavie 's family be shouted (????) or ours? On that time, the winner will be known."
Thus, one of the signs of a faithful person is that he/she states his/her beliefs easily and defends them. A faithful person is not tense; he/she doesn't walk on eggshells.

Orations and speeches:
Rousing speeches of Hazrat Sajjad (AS) -the forth imam of Shia- with Kufai people.
Imam Zain-Al-Abedin (AS) made speeches twice when he was living in Kufa. The first time was when the governmental town criers invited people to look humorously at captives. Tents were pitched for captives in the vicinity of Kufa. Ali-abn-al-Hussain (AS) came out of his tent and settled people down. Imam Ali started his speech with praising God and he sent hello and Salavat to the prophet (peace be upon him) and his family. Then he said:
